I am Stefano Costa, coordinator of the Working Group on Open Data in
Archaeology at the Open Knowledge Foundation. I am a PhD student in
archaeology at the University of Siena.

My interests with this working group (out of the specific domain of
archaeology) are in user-generated heritage content, dissemination of
digital material from museums and archives, and in general a wider
outreach for cultural heritage among the public. There is an increasing
gap between specialist studies and public heritage - an open approach
(following well-known practices, at least well-known for people here)
may help in filling the gap.
